Maintenance Engineer (Air Conditioning/ Refrigeration)£27,000 - £40,000 + Extensive Training Opportunities + Long Term Career Progression + Overtime + Van + Fuel Card + Door to Door + Local Patch + No Stays AwayField Based, Commutable from Witney, Cirencester, Swindon, Oxford, Didcot and the surrounding areasAre you a maintenance or field service engineer from an air conditioning or refrigeration background looking to join a well-established and constantly expanding company in a role where you will be invested in through technical training, overtime opportunities to further boost your earnings and a local patch with no stays away and rare weekends.This a great opportunity for an maintenance or field service engineer looking for a stable position in a well-established, forward thinking company, where you will work towards long term progression goals while maintaining a fantastic work-life balanceThis company specialises in the maintenance, service and installation of air conditioning and refrigeration units. They work across Wiltshire/ Oxfordshire for commercial clients, covering anything from offices, restaurants and schools to race tracks, making for a varied and interesting workday. This is a field based role; you will be provided with a company vehicle which you will use to travel across a local patch in and around Oxfordshire. Working alongside other Engineers, or alone, you will get the choice of dealing with either the maintenance or installations of air conditioning and some refrigeration units for commercial customers. The role is days based with no stays away, giving you a great work life balance while you develop your skillset and increase your technical knowledge. This role would suit a maintenance or field service engineer from an air conditioning or refrigeration background looking for a role in either installs or maintenance looking for a good work life balance, local patch, and additional overtime opportunities to increase your earnings.
